In java, assertions are used to test the correctness of assumptions made in a program. assertions help detect logical errors during development by allowing developers to verify conditions that should always be true. if an assertion fails, the java virtual machine (jvm) throws an assertionerror.

Math Random Java Assert The assert keyword evaluates a boolean expression and throws an assertionerror exception if the expression evaluates to false. when the exception is thrown we say that the assertion failed. an optional expression can be added which will be used as the exception message if the assertion fails. An assertion is a statement in the java programming language that enables you to test your assumptions about your program. for example, if you write a method that calculates the speed of a particle, you might assert that the calculated speed is less than the speed of light.
